Governance Officer, University Secretariat

2 weeks ago


Melbourne, Australia RMIT University Full time

Overview:

- Full-time, Continuing position
- Salary Level HEW 7 + 17% Superannuation and Flexible Working Arrangements
- Based at the Melbourne CBD campus, and hybrid ways of working

About You

The Governance Officer plays an important university-wide role by providing effective governance support to the RMIT Academic Board and its committees, working closely with the Senior Governance Officer to support effective Board and committee operations.

The Governance Officer will provide a range of coordination and administrative services for academic governance matters including facilitating communication and workflow for Academic Board and committee business, drafting and editing papers, briefings and presentations, minute taking, record keeping and meeting coordination. The position plays a key role in supporting the administration of selected University elections and is responsible for maintaining University Secretariat websites and publications.

The role provides advice to the broader University community on academic governance protocols and policies, ensures that Board and committee business is managed accurately and efficiently, and that terms of reference and academic delegations are observed.

To be successful in this position, you’ll have as a minimum:

- Demonstrated knowledge of governance systems and processes within the tertiary education sector, including relevant legislative frameworks such as the Higher Education Standards Framework (Threshold Standards).
- Demonstrated high level written communication skills, including the ability to write minutes, prepare governance submissions and maintain internal and outward facing web content.
- Excellent interpersonal skills, with ability to work collaboratively with internal and external stakeholders, including senior university stakeholders Demonstrated ability to maintain high levels of confidentiality, manage sensitive information, and exercise appropriate judgement to address complex problems or sensitive matters.
- Ability to work autonomously and to follow through on tasks to completion with limited supervision.
- Demonstrated high level administrative and organisation skills including proven ability to establish priorities to manage high volume workflow and meet critical deadlines.
- High level of proficiency across the Microsoft Office 365 suite.

About the Portfolio

The Governance, Legal and Strategic Operations group (within the Operations Portfolio) is responsible for the full range of governance, legal and contract management services to all areas of the University. It also consists of functions such as Enterprise Complaints, Privacy, and Compliance. The group is committed to:

- Providing high quality governance, legal and contracts services that are aligned and responsive to the commercial needs of RMIT and the regulatory requirements within which RMIT operates;
- A high level of customer service which means getting know the different areas of businesses we service and tailoring advice and support to meet their needs.
- Assisting RMIT to achieve its strategic objectives by working collaboratively with our University colleagues.
